Om: A Multidimensional Exploration

The sound “Om” is a sacred syllable that holds profound significance in various spiritual and religious traditions. Pronounced as “aum,” this sound is often used in meditation, yoga, and other practices to invoke a sense of peace and harmony. Historical and Cultural Significance

Originating from ancient India, the sound “Om” has been a part of Hinduism, Buddhism, and Jainism for centuries. It is considered the primordial sound from which the universe emerged. In Hinduism, “Om” is considered the universal name of God and is often chanted at the beginning and end of rituals and prayers.

Table of Cultural Significance:

Culture Religion Significance
Hinduism Hinduism Universal name of God, represents the creation, preservation, and destruction of the universe
Buddhism Buddhism Symbolizes the impermanence of life, the interconnectedness of all beings, and the path to enlightenment
Jainism Jainism Represents the eternal soul and the concept of non-violence

Philosophical and Spiritual Dimensions

In the philosophical and spiritual realm, “Om” is considered a powerful tool for meditation and self-realization. It is believed to purify the mind, calm the senses, and connect the practitioner with the divine. The sound of “Om” is often used to focus the mind and create a meditative state.
